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Follow-up suggestions to mission-vision-values.md #1855

Open
wants to merge 1 commit into
base: main
Choose a base branch
from
Open
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
9 changes: 4 additions & 5 deletions mission-vision-values.md
Original file line number Diff line number Diff line change
Expand Up @@ -139,14 +139,13 @@ other community members.
It’s no secret that a good number of maintainers of the project are employed by
companies with commercial interests in OpenTelemetry, especially vendors in the
observability space. That said, we expect community members to act in the best
interests of the project. Each member’s priorities can (and should!) align with
those of their employers so that the relationship is beneficial to all parties,
but when acting as a maintainer or contributor to the project, community members
are expected to wear the project’s hat.
interests of the project. Each member’s priorities when acting as a maintainer
or contributor for the project should represent the interests of the project
and its community first before their other obligations (e.g. employer).
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Suggested change
and its community first before their other obligations (e.g. employer).
and its community first before their own interests and other obligations (e.g. employer).

I suggest we also explicitly add that they should put the interest of the project before their own (even employer-independent) interest.

Copy link
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Agreed. Adding personal interest here is a good addition.


### Disclose potential conflicts of interest

Even within the project, people might have different hats: a Collector
Even within the project, people may have different hats: a Collector
maintainer might be part of the Governance Committee, a JavaScript maintainer
might be part of the Technical Committee, and so on. When the context of your
message can be ambiguous, make it clear which hat you are using. For instance,
Expand Down